Package: qa.debian.org Severity: wishlist User: qa.debian.org@packages.debian.org Usertags: pts X-Debbugs-CC: reproducible-builds@lists.alioth.debian.org Some folks are working on reproducible builds[1] for Debian. Currently they are working through all the issues and filing bugs[2]. I was thinking it might scale better if all Debian maintainers were made aware when their package is not reproducibly buildable. One way to do that is to add TODO items to the PTS so that maintainers can see before they upload if there are things they could do to make their package buildable reproducibly. The PTS could also link to a common issues page on the wiki where people can document issues they find and the solutions. I am willing to do the PTS side of this but I need a machine-readable index of packages that are not reproducibly buildable and a way to link to further information for each package and further general information on the wiki or elsewhere. The index format can be JSON, YAML or just plain text with one package per line plus a URL pattern for linking. 1. https://wiki.debian.org/ReproducibleBuilds 2. http://bugs.debian.org/cgi-bin/pkgreport.cgi?usertag=reproducible-builds@lists.alioth.debian.org -- bye, pabs http://wiki.debian.org/PaulWise
